Shark populations are declining globally, yet the movements and habitats of most species are unknown. We used a satellite tag attached to the dorsal fin to track salmon sharks (Lamna ditropis) for up to 3.2 years. A variety of microbes inhabit extreme environments. Extreme is a relative term, which is viewed compared to what is normal for human beings.
